摘要
Clinical decision-making in healthcare is often difficult because of the increasing number of diagnostic findings and the overlap of disease characteristics. Information systems can be applied to support decision-making. Case-Based Reasoning (CBR) is used to solve a current case using similar past cases in the hospital's database. By assisting with diagnosis or treatment, CBR could improve the overall quality of healthcare for patients. However, the impact of CBR in clinical decision support has not yet been reviewed in depth in the literature. This scoping review highlights the properties of systems already in use, focusing on clinical applications, validation, interoperability, and case retrieval. A search query was performed in PubMed and Web of Science, and the results were selected for eligibility by title, abstract and full text screening. The following data items were observed: 'Publication year', 'Country of study', 'Disease group', 'Medical application', 'Patient number', 'Type of clinical data', 'Data interoperability', 'Type of similarity measure' and 'Expert validation'. The results showed that cancer and neoplasms are by far the most treated diseases, and demographic as well as historical data from patient or family records are frequently used as input. Most CBR systems were applied for therapy and diagnosis. More than 50% of all studies use data sets with > 100 records. About 24% of all systems were validated by experts, and 14% addressed data interoperability. CBR can be a useful approach to support clinical decision-making but needs further research to be used in clinical routine.
